**Changelog — Quillpress invoice renderer v5.1**

Default rendering settings changed in this release. Page margins widened, embedded-font subsetting is now on, and the legacy A5 fallback was removed. Support: customers reporting layout shifts after upgrading are seeing expected behavior. The new defaults that ship with v5.1 are listed below.

service settings:
[druix]
host = druix.zemvargrid.example
user = druix_svc
database = druix_prod

// RESET_LINK_TTL_MINUTES governs how long a password reset link stays
// valid under the revamped Fernhollow flow. We shortened this from the
// legacy value after the Q3 review flagged stale links as a risk. Do not
// raise it without sign-off from the identity team, and remember the
// mailer caches templates, so changes need a full redeploy. If users
// report expired links immediately after a deploy, check clock skew on
// the token-signing hosts first. The build that introduced this constant
// is recorded directly below.

build token for kajog-baguf: htk14_e43bf70f92bbf6

## Who to ping: slow autocomplete index

If the Birchline autocomplete index is lagging (suggestions taking >400ms, or stale entries showing up), it's almost always the nightly rebuild falling behind. Don't restart the indexer yourself — that makes the backlog worse. The owning team is Typeahead Guild; Priya runs point this quarter and usually replies fast during the eng sync window. For anything index-related, drop a note to the guild inbox below.

billing contact of bawep-fawif = fenath_zorael@nelvrocorp.corp

Subject: Raffle drums for Friday

Hi Marek,

Quick one — the two raffle drums for the Bellvane staff party are boxed up in bay 4, marked "Events – Fern Hall." Could your crew get them onto the afternoon van? Tessa from Facilities will meet the driver at the Fern Hall loading dock around 3pm. The hand-over instruction for the courier is below.

drop instructions, hahip-badug: the quenox ralath courier leaves the kaseth fraiel rusiel tameth belys istdor ralion giliel ledger at gate 7830 under passcode 165413